Output 63f672b4897e30cd933e7cc2d6215d2f5f81743e9627ad1d356d6f0dda9842cd:0

value
3010151
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b0a476f03de900f3d8fd6da5877e4dde6eb73ad OP_EQUAL
address
3P7o2pk4jKBHSKER91DuctHFc6CtaHDQ8q
transaction
63f672b4897e30cd933e7cc2d6215d2f5f81743e9627ad1d356d6f0dda9842cd